PRESS RELEASE- Blairsville couldn’t have asked for a better place for our youth – Luke’s Place! Luke’s Place is a safe place for teens to hang out at on the weekends and after school where they can play board games, air hockey, Foosball, get creative, do school work, or to just chill. Follow their page for the weekly calendar for drop ins or specials events, like Friday’s pizza and karaoke night.
Owner, Alexis Noe, opened this special place in honor of her brother, Luke. Alexis welcome’s adults wishing to volunteer time, talents, furniture, games, or items the teens could use in this fun space, or monetary donations for rent and scholarships for those unable to pay for membership.
